This is the fifth generation of the well-known longboard truck, the Bear Grizzly 45° model. It stands out as one of the more adaptable trucks available and has received some very nice updates for this edition. Among these improvements is a new and enhanced baseplate housing 8 mounting holes, offering a wide range of options for your wheelbase. This feature also enables compatibility with both old and new school longboard decks.
Being the 45-degree version, it is far better suited for downhill setups as they provide superior stability at high speeds compared to the more responsive 52° version.
The bushing seat has been significantly reduced in material, resulting in a lighter truck while also allowing the hanger and bushings to move freely. This gives you the freedom to set the truck up in a very loose and responsive manner.
The hanger is reversible, giving you the flexibility to change the angle and use the same truck with increased stability for freeride pursuits or downhill.
